Sarny vs College Park, Md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Sarny, Ukraine and College Park, Md, Usa is approximately 7,546 km or 4,689 mi.
  • To reach Sarny in this distance one would set out from College Park, Md bearing 41°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Sarny bearing 125.3° or SE .
  • Sarny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as College Park, Md has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Sarny is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as College Park, Md is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 5.9 °C (10.6°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.3 °C (2.3°F) less in Sarny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 459.9 mm (18.1 in) less which is equivalent to 459.9 l/m² (11.29 US gal/ft²) or 4,599,000 l/ha (491,664 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.3° lower in Sarny than in College Park, Md.
